Biography
Monnae Michaell's work spans TV, film, theater, animation and commercials. Nominated for an NAACP Theatre Award for her role as Tanya in August Wilson's King Hedley III (Mark Taper), and considered for an Emmy nomination for her work in Flight '93, as Lisa Jefferson, some of her favorite roles have been Annie on American Dreams, Judge Bass on The Defenders, Half George in "the road weeps, the well runs dry." and Citizen 2 in "Citizen: An American Lyric..." Other television credits include, "The Office" "NipTuck", " The Young & The Restless", "The Shield", "The Practice", and many others. Monnae attended the Lee Strasberg Institute through New York University and began her career in musical theatre as an actress/ singer /dancer. She has performed in many musical venues, and her one-woman show (presented in various NYC clubs) won a Bistro Award for Best Newcomer. She has taught creative improvisational workshops for children ages 6-17, and her work is represented in commercials, voice-overs, industrials, CD-ROMs and animated film. She is the voice of Anui, Balto's mother in the animated film Balto II: Wolf Quest.
